    If you test all DIMM at one time then the run will be longer and optimal.
    So plan to run overnight and into the next day.

    Testing only two DIMM at a time can also be done but then has more tests that are shorter in duration.

    Often a motherboard manufacture will suggest that specific DIMM are best when using only one versus two versus four RAM modules for the model.
